GIGABYTE B850 AORUS Elite WIFI7 AM5 Motherboard

The Good

  • Effortless installation and user-friendly BIOS navigation
  • Sturdy construction and sleek, all-black aesthetic
  • Excellent performance with fast boot times and smooth multitasking
  • Abundant connectivity including multiple M.2 slots, USB-C, and WiFi 7
  • Effective VRM and M.2 cooling solutions
  • Strong value for money, especially when purchased on sale

The Bad

  • Gigabyte Control Center (GCC) software user interface is considered clunky by some
  • Occasional issues with WiFi drivers, sometimes requiring Windows 11 or manual installation
  • Reports of tight clearance with bulky components and specific case configurations
  • Isolated incidents of warped boards, broken GPU latches, or network driver failures
GIGABYTE X870 Eagle WIFI7 Motherboard (AM5)

The Good

  • Delivers excellent value for an X870 chipset motherboard
  • Generally easy to install and set up, often booting without immediate BIOS updates
  • Features a solid build quality with a noticeable heft, suggesting durability
  • Equipped with modern connectivity including WiFi 7 and USB4, and a user-friendly BIOS interface

The Bad

  • Multiple reports of instability, including DRAM and CPU error lights, boot failures, and system crashes
  • Inconsistent connectivity with built-in WiFi and Ethernet, with some users experiencing slow speeds or buggy performance
  • Concerns about Gigabyte's software, including bloatware and problematic RGB control, alongside unresponsive customer support
  • Some users experienced physical build issues like fragile M.2 clips, bent USB pins, or tight component clearance
The GIGABYTE B850 AORUS Elite WIFI7 AM5 Motherboard Verdict

For builders seeking a feature-rich and high-performing AM5 motherboard that simplifies the build process and offers significant upgrade potential, the GIGABYTE B850 AORUS Elite WIFI7 is a highly recommended choice, delivering excellent value despite minor software and clearance concerns.

The GIGABYTE X870 Eagle WIFI7 Motherboard (AM5) Verdict

This GIGABYTE X870 Eagle WIFI7 motherboard presents a compelling option for budget-conscious builders seeking an AM5 platform with modern features. However, potential buyers should be prepared for a potentially challenging setup experience due to reported stability and software issues, and consider the possibility of needing a replacement.

The Bottom Line

Our pick: GIGABYTE B850 AORUS Elite WIFI7 AM5 Motherboard · 8.8/10

Owners rate the GIGABYTE B850 AORUS Elite WIFI7 AM5 Motherboard meaningfully higher — 8.8/10 against 6.4/10 for the GIGABYTE X870 Eagle WIFI7 Motherboard (AM5). It wins where it counts: Compatibility Experience and Upgrade Potential.
